OPEL VIVARO B 2017.5  Manual user Vehicle care169
The brake fluid level must be betweenthe  MINI  and  MAXI  marks.
When topping up, ensure maximum cleanliness as contamination of the
brake fluid can lead to brake system
malfunctions.

OPEL VIVARO B 2017.5  Manual user Vehicle care173Bulb replacement
Switch off the ignition and turn off the
relevant switch or close the doors.
Only hold a new bulb at the base. Do not touch the bulb glass with bare
hands.
